WITI Houston Regional Network
For MEMBERS ONLY: WITI Houston Mentoring Program LAUNCH EVENT

Thursday, November 20, 2003
6:00-8:30

In our summer survey, you asked for a conintued focus on mentoring. WITI Houston is pleased to announce the launch on November 20, 2003 of the new Mentoring Program for 2003/2004. If you would like to connect with other professional women for assistance and guidance along your career path, this program is for you! Launch Night will be an event in three phases and is the intoduction to the six month program.

PHASE ONE: is for those who have a desire to help guide others in their professional growth. If this descibes you, you'll want to attend the Mentor Training session that begins at 6:00PM. Coach Helen K. Kreller will be leading the session to clairfy the roles and responsibilities of the mentors and provide some tools to help you as a mentor.

PASE TWO: of the evening with be a mentor - potential mentoree pizza social for some networking and getting acquainted before launching into phase three.

PHASE THREE: is where groups of WITI members will meet to work through some of the initial planning for mentoring. Both mentors and mentorees(partners) will participate in this phase.

About Our Sponsor(s)

The Houston Technology Center (HTC) is a business accelerator that incubates emerging technology companies within several key industries: Energy, Information Technology, Life Sciences and NASA-originated technologies. A non-profit 501(c)(3) corporation, HTC helps Houston-based entrepreneurs grow their businesses by providing them with in-depth business guidance and access to capital and professional services. The mission of the HTC is to:
Accelerate the growth of emerging technology companies
Communicate Houston's technology successes
Educate entrepreneurs and the underserved communities of Houston in order to help "bridge the digital divide."
